The Fire Suppression Market size is expected to reach USD 44.84 Billion in 2034 from USD 28.51 Billion (2025) growing at a CAGR of 5.16% during 2026-2034.
The global fire suppression market is advancing as safety-critical industries adopt cutting-edge detection, extinguishing agents, and automated response systems to mitigate the growing risks of urbanization, industrialization, and climate-driven wildfires. Modern suppression technologies are leveraging environmentally compliant clean agents, advanced water mist systems, and high-pressure dry chemical solutions that offer fast knockdown capabilities while minimizing collateral damage to assets and infrastructure.
Integration with intelligent building systems and industrial IoT platforms is reshaping how fire suppression equipment operates. Real-time data analytics, wireless sensor networks, and automated actuation are enabling predictive maintenance and instant response to emerging fire hazards, significantly reducing downtime and improving reliability. Industries such as oil and gas, data centers, aerospace, and energy storage facilities are particularly driving demand for specialized suppression systems that can operate effectively in confined or high-risk environments.
The market's future direction is influenced by regulatory shifts favoring eco-friendly and low-global-warming-potential agents to replace legacy halon and fluorocarbon compounds. Innovations in drone-assisted aerial suppression for large-scale fires, as well as compact autonomous suppression units for electric vehicle batteries and renewable energy installations, are unlocking new opportunities for growth. As infrastructure expands and fire safety codes become more stringent worldwide, the fire suppression market is expected to scale with increasing sophistication and sustainability at its core.
